WebJul 21, 2024 · Examples of Schemas . For example, when a child is young, they may develop a schema for a dog. They know a dog walks on four legs, is hairy, and has a tail. When the child goes to the zoo for the first time and sees a tiger, they may initially think the tiger is a dog as well. From the child’s perspective, the tiger fits their schema for a dog. WebOct 27, 2024 · Early maladaptive schemas are consistent patterns or beliefs, that are formed through negative childhood experiences of unmet needs – for example: failure, pessimism, entitlement, and dependence. The above video may be from a third-party source. … gulf shore athens txWebThe Shema is one of only two prayers that are specifically commanded in Torah (the other is Birkat Ha-Mazon -- grace after meals). It is the oldest fixed daily prayer in Judaism, recited morning and night since ancient times.
